Explanation:

Step1: Understand function increasing/decreasing

A function is decreasing when, as (x) increases, (y) decreases.

Step2: Analyze the graph

Looking at the graph, from (x = 6) to (x = 12), as (x) values increase, the (y) - values of the function decrease. For (1 < x < 6), the function is increasing (as (x) increases, (y) increases). For (5 < x < 12), the interval (5 < x < 6) has the function increasing. For (1 < x < 5), the function is increasing. Only for (6 < x < 12) does the function show a decreasing trend (as (x) moves from (6) to (12), (y) values go down).
